AI Summary

  • Urges Congress and President Obama's administration to reexamine public school accountability systems and move away from heavy reliance on high-stakes standardized testing.

  • Calls for development of a multiple forms of assessment system that does not require extensive testing and more accurately reflects the broad range of student learning.

  • Requests overhaul of the Elementary and Secondary Education Act (No Child Left Behind Act) to reduce testing mandates and promote multiple forms of evidence of student learning and school quality.

  • Opposes mandating a fixed role for student test scores in evaluating educators.

  • Directs that copies of the resolution be sent to President Barack Obama and each member of the Illinois congressional delegation.
